Shimla to Narkanda Bike Ride: High Roads, Himalayan Views, and Pure Freedom

If you're craving crisp mountain air, pine-scented trails, and a challenging yet rewarding ride, the Shimla to Narkanda bike route is calling your name. This is more than a journey — it’s an elevation-filled escape into the heart of Himachal's wild beauty. Whether you're chasing adrenaline or a peaceful ride through forested hills, this route delivers both. 🛣️ Route Overview Distance : ~65 km (one way) Ride Time : 4 to 6 hours Difficulty : Moderate to Difficult Best Time : March to June, September to November Altitude Gain : ~2,100 m (Shimla) to ~2,700 m (Narkanda) 🌲 What Makes This Ride Special? This trail cuts through apple orchards, pine forests, quaint villages, and panoramic ridgelines — all under the shadow of the Himalayas. Every turn brings a new view, a new scent, a new thrill.
